Premium Design Without Looking Overdone
Many brands now rely on flashy finishes and oversized camera modules. Xiaomi takes a different route. The Lavender Violet colour variant looks elegant and modern without drawing unnecessary attention.
The rear panel uses fibreglass, while the frame is plastic. Some buyers may expect aluminium at this price. However, the build never feels cheap. The phone remains sturdy and comfortable during daily use.
The flat sides improve grip. Meanwhile, the slim bezels create a premium appearance from the front. The Leica-branded camera module adds character without dominating the design.
An IP68 rating further boosts confidence. Whether it is rain, dust, or accidental splashes, the phone feels ready for everyday life.
A Display That Feels More Expensive Than It Is
The Xiaomi 17T features a 6.59-inch AMOLED display with 1.5K resolution and a 120Hz refresh rate.
In daily use, the screen becomes one of the phone’s strongest features. Colours appear rich. Blacks look deep. Text remains sharp. Videos look vibrant across streaming platforms.
The Vivo X300 FE still offers a technical advantage with LTPO technology. However, most users will struggle to notice a meaningful difference during everyday usage.
The thin bezels also help create a more immersive viewing experience. Combined with stereo speakers, the Xiaomi 17T becomes an excellent device for content consumption.
HyperOS 3 Adds Useful AI Features
Software often separates good phones from great ones. Thankfully, Xiaomi has improved significantly in this area. HyperOS 3 feels smooth, polished, and feature-rich. Navigation remains fluid, while animations feel responsive throughout the interface.
The company also includes several practical AI tools. Users can summarize documents, transcribe calls, translate content, generate wallpapers, and edit photos using AI assistance.
More importantly, Xiaomi avoids filling the phone with gimmicks. Most AI features solve real problems instead of acting as marketing checkboxes.
Five years of Android updates and six years of security patches further improve the long-term value proposition.
Performance Prioritizes Real Life Over Benchmarks
On paper, the MediaTek Dimensity 8500 Ultra trails some rivals.
Benchmark scores confirm that. The Vivo X300 FE and Oppo Find X9s both produce stronger numbers. However, benchmarks tell only part of the story.
During daily use, the Xiaomi 17T feels consistently fast. Apps launch quickly. Multitasking remains smooth. Background apps stay active without aggressive reloading.
Gaming performance is equally impressive. BGMI and Call of Duty Mobile run smoothly with stable frame rates. The cooling system also keeps temperatures under control during longer sessions.
Power users may still prefer the faster chipsets found in rival devices. However, most buyers will never feel limited by the Xiaomi 17T’s performance.
The Leica Cameras Are the Real Attraction
The camera system gives the Xiaomi 17T its strongest reason to exist.
The setup includes a 50MP primary sensor, a 50MP periscope telephoto camera with 5x optical zoom, and a 12MP ultra-wide sensor. Photos look vibrant and detailed. Dynamic range remains strong. The Leica colour profiles add flexibility depending on shooting preferences.
Daylight shots consistently impress. Portraits stand out even more. The telephoto lens creates excellent background separation while maintaining natural-looking subject detail. Low-light photography is another pleasant surprise. The phone controls highlights well and captures impressive detail without excessive noise.
That said, the Oppo Find X9s still delivers slightly cleaner zoom images. The Vivo X300 FE also retains more detail at longer focal lengths. Yet considering the price difference, Xiaomi’s camera performance remains one of the biggest wins in this segment.
Battery Life Is Excellent, Charging Could Be Faster
The 6,500mAh battery easily lasts a full day.
Even heavy users should comfortably reach bedtime without searching for a charger. Photography, navigation, social media, and video streaming barely create battery anxiety.
Charging speeds, however, are not class-leading. The 67W charging system takes longer than some rivals. Vivo and Oppo both offer faster charging solutions.
For most users, this will not be a deal-breaker. However, frequent travellers and power users may notice the difference.
